Michael is a professional member (#5544) of the Association of Pet Dog Trainers (APDT), a professional organization of individual trainers who are committed to becoming better trainers through education.  The APDT offers individual pet dog trainers a respected and concerted vocie in the dog world.  APDT promotes professional trainers to the veterinary profession and to increase public awareness of dog friendly training techniques.
Michael is a member of the Animal Behavior Management Alliance.
Michael is a Certified Canine Good Citizen (CGC) & Puppy S.T.A.R. Evaluator for the American Kennel Club (AKC), #731.  Mixed breed and purebred dogs who pass the ten station evaluation are eligible to receive an impressive certificate from the AKC certifying your dog is a good citizen.  To learn more, see AKC's Description of the CGC evaluation.
Michael's dogs Simone and Willow are registered Therapy Dogs with Therapy Dog International, Inc. (TDIŽ).

TDI is a volunteer organization dedicated to regulating testing and registration of therapy dogs and their volunteer handlers for the purpose of visiting nursing homes, hospitals, other institutions and wherever else therapy dogs are needed.
